Episode 268: Jazz Musicians (How They Live and) How They Died, Part 3 Discovering Jazz

    • Music

The last of this fascinating three part series. I start by talking about and playing a great track by Wes Montgomery and Wynton Kelly–from newly discovered recordings released last year. And I finish with the great Rashaan Roland Kirk—focusing on his amazing resilience as he kept playing despite a debilitating stroke.



Another amazingly resilient musician who carried on despite physical difficulties was Michel Petrucciani.



Other musicians and singers I play this week are Chet Baker w. Paul Bley, Fats Waller, Bessie Smith, Eric Dolphy w. a bunch of jazz superstars (including jazz drummer Tony Williams), drummer Karen Carpenter (really!), and Amy Winehouse.



And as a special treat, a Vancouver pianist who made no commercial recordings but was raved about by Oscar Peterson: Chris Gage.
